
Al Rayyan coach Artur Jorge spoke to the media ahead of their 2025-2026 Doha Bank Stars League Week 16 match against Al Ahli.
“This period is a challenge for us as we need to adapt certain behaviours. And of course, this is our first match during Ramadan. We need to draw on our experience from last season and the players’ years of experience to handle it. We must be prepared for the match.
“We know we are facing a tough opponent in the upcoming match. Al Ahli are a very good team and I have known that from the beginning, so what they are doing is no surprise to me, especially in continental competitions. My focus is on our team because we strongly believe in the approach and the work we are doing.
“The last three matches have been very good for boosting confidence and trying to improve certain aspects for the players and the team as a whole. This is our path: to give our all in every training session and match, and to maintain the same mentality and ambition to secure the three points against Al Ahli,” said Artur Jorge.
